Avnet Electronics is a company that sells components for electronic equipment. The company started out selling computer parts, but in the 1970s it shifted its focus to microprocessors and became one of the first technology distributors to place an order with Intel. Since then, it has built strong relationships with major suppliers of semiconductors.

Avnet is a global electronic component distributor. The company’s diverse business model stretches over 400 locations and more than 800 suppliers. It ships more than 30,000 line items per day. Its reputation for ethics has earned it the title of world’s most ethical company by the Ethisphere institute and consistently ranks among the most respected companies on the Fortune 500.

The company has a number of different divisions, including electronic components, computer products, and embedded technology. The Electronics Marketing division distributes electronic components and embedded systems to OEMs and EMS providers and also offers supply chain and design services. The Technology Solutions division collaborates with its customers and suppliers to deliver services and software solutions.

Avnet executives have declined to comment on the accusations, but did confirm that they’re conducting an internal investigation. Avnet’s former senior product line director, Art J. Denardo, filed a lawsuit against the company in 2002 alleging age discrimination and emotional distress. According to Denardo, he was demoted after discovering that Avnet was installing counterfeit parts in Compaq computers. The company was paid millions of dollars in rebates from Compaq for the products. During that time, Avnet’s Computer Marketing group earned $8 million in net income per year.
